Product Overview: MT-877 Wireless Data Transmission Module
The MT-877 is a highly integrated, low-power, half-duplex wireless data transmission module. It utilizes a high-performance RF chip and a high-speed microcontroller. The module operates in a transparent transmission mode, requiring no custom configuration or transmission protocols from the user, making it suitable for transmitting data packets of any size. It features a compact form factor, wide operating voltage range, and is designed for easy integration into embedded systems.
Key Features
-
Frequency Range: 430-462 MHz (ISM Band)
-
Modulation: GFSK
-
Transmission Power: 500mW (27dBm)
-
Receiver Sensitivity: -123dBm
-
Transmission Distance: Up to 3000 meters (at 1200bps)
-
Channels: 16 user-configurable communication channels
-
Data Interface: UART/TTL, RS-232, RS-485
-
Baud Rates: 1200, 2400, 4800, 9600, 19200, 38400 bps
-
Data Buffer: Large 512-byte buffer
-
Transmission Mode: Transparent transmission
-
Reliability: Built-in Watchdog Timer for long-term stability; supports checksum or CRC error checking with retransmission.
-
Dimensions: 63mm x 43mm x 15mm (excluding antenna connector)

Functional Description
1. Transparent Data Transmission
The module uses a transparent transmission method. To ensure reliability, it supports the addition of a checksum or CRC for error detection, with automatic retransmission of corrupted data packets.
2. Data Packet Length Recommendation
Although the module has a 512-byte buffer and can theoretically send long packets (especially when the air data rate is higher than the UART rate), it is strongly recommended to keep packet lengths between 60 to 100 bytes, and generally not exceeding 120 bytes.
Rationale: In conditions with a bit error rate (BER) of 10⁻⁴, sending a single large 1KB (10,000-bit) packet would almost certainly contain an error. By splitting the data into smaller packets (e.g., 10 packets of 100 bytes), only a small fraction may be affected. An Automatic Repeat Request (ARQ) protocol can then be used to retransmit only the erroneous packets, ensuring reliable data transfer with minimal efficiency loss.
3. Parameter Configuration
Unlike traditional modules that use physical jumpers, the MT-877 is configured via a serial interface. This method is more reliable (avoiding contact issues) and flexible, allowing parameters to be easily embedded into user microcontroller programs or host software.
4. Operating Modes
-
Normal Mode: Upon power-up, the module enters receive mode and is ready for data transmission.
-
Sleep Mode: Upon power-up, the module remains in a low-power sleep state. It must be awakened by pulling the
SLEpin high before it can send or receive data.
Pin Definitions (J1 Connector)
| Pin | Definition | Description |
|---|---|---|
| 1 | SLE |
External sleep control input. Low level: enters sleep; High level: wakes up. |
| 2 | TXD / RS-485(A) |
Serial data transmit pin / RS-485 A line |
| 3 | RXD / RS-485(B) |
Serial data receive pin / RS-485 B line |
| 4 | GND |
Power Ground |
| 5 | VCC |
+5V DC Power Supply |
| 6 | N/C | No Connection |
| 7 | N/C | No Connection |
| 8 | N/C | No Connection |
| 9 | N/C | No Connection |

Power Supply Requirements
-
Voltage: 4.5V to 5.5V DC (for 5V module variant).
-
Current: The power supply must be capable of providing >500mA.
-
Quality: A high-quality power supply with low ripple is essential for stable operation.
